Pocket Door Repair in Alpharetta, GA
Pocket door repair services address issues related to sliding doors that move within a pocket or wall cavity, commonly found in interior spaces like bedrooms, bathrooms, and closets. These projects typically involve fixing or replacing damaged tracks, rollers, or hardware, as well as realigning the door for smooth operation. Homeowners often seek this service when a pocket door becomes stuck, difficult to open or close, or exhibits signs of damage such as misalignment or squeaking, ensuring that the door functions properly and maintains privacy.
Before requesting pocket door repair,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the work involved, including whether the entire door system needs replacement or if repairs can restore functionality. It’s helpful to know if the existing door can be salvaged or if a new installation is necessary, as well as any potential disruptions to the surrounding walls or flooring. Clarifying these details can assist in planning the repair process effectively and ensuring the door operates smoothly and safely afterward.

Pocket Door Repair Questions
What causes pocket doors to become difficult to open or close? Common causes include misalignment, worn rollers, or track obstructions that hinder smooth operation.
Can pocket door tracks be repaired without replacing the entire door? Yes, many issues can be fixed by repairing or replacing rollers, adjusting tracks, or realigning the door.
What are signs that a pocket door needs repair? Signs include sticking, sagging, unusual noises, or the door coming off its track.
Is it possible to upgrade a pocket door for better performance? Upgrades such as installing new rollers or hardware can improve function and longevity.
